Effect of Oxyflower® Gel as an Adjunct in Pericoronitis Treatment: A Randomized, Triple-Blind Clinical Trial

Esmeralda Maria da Silveira,
Endi Lanza Galvão,
Rafael Alvim Magesty
et al.

Abstract: Background: Floral and vibrational therapies represent an emerging field in dental therapy, however, good quality clinical research is still needed. The aim of this research was to investigate the effect of Oxyflower® gel as an adjunct in pericoronitis treatment, evaluating clinical parameters and the impact on the quality of life of patients.
